DIAGNOSTIC PROCEDURES - PASSENGER DOOR AJAR CIRCUIT SHORTED TO GROUND
| TEST | ACTION | APPLICABILITY |
|---|---|---|
| 1 |
NOTE:
On the 4 door sedan, all passenger door ajar circuits (Right Front, Left Rear and Right Rear) are joined together in the BCM. With the DRBIII® in Inputs/Outputs, read the PAS DR AJAR SW state.Disconnect the Passenger Door Lock Motor/Ajar Switch harness connector.With the DRBIII® in Inputs/Outputs, read the PAS DR AJAR SW state.Does the Switch State change from CLOSED to OPEN?Yes --> Replace the Passenger Door Lock Motor/Ajar Switch.Perform BODY VERIFICATION TEST - VER 1 .No --> Go To 2 |
All |
| 2 | Disconnect the Body Control Module C4 harness connector. Disconnect the Left Rear Door Lock Motor/Ajar Switch harness connector. Using a 12-volt Test Light connected to 12-volts, test the Sense circuit for a short to ground. Does the Test Light illuminate? Yes --> Repair the Passenger Door Ajar Switch Sense circuit for a short to ground. Perform BODY VERIFICATION TEST - VER 1 . No --> Replace the Body Control Module. Perform BODY VERIFICATION TEST - VER 1 . |
All |
